In this province, it’s common to find dance studios offering a wide variety of styles. If you’re not sure where to start, here’s a simple guide: partner dances like salsa or bachata are ideal if you’re looking to socialize; urban styles like hip hop or funk are a great fit if you’re seeking energy and self-expression; more technical disciplines like ballet or contemporary dance focus on posture and body control; and options geared toward wellness combine movement with exercise.
Many people start with no experience, simply walking into their first class with a mix of curiosity and nerves. It’s normal: at first, everything is new, but after just a few sessions, you’ll start to recognize the steps and feel more comfortable. Plus, the atmosphere is usually welcoming and supportive.
Although Logroño is home to a large part of the offerings, you can also find classes in other areas of the province such as Calahorra, Haro, or Arnedo, making it easy to find something close to where you live.
Taking the first step is easier than it seems: choosing a style, contacting a school, and trying a class may be enough to find out if it’s right for you.
